
10-Zone Nitrogen Reflow Oven DS-1003-N
The DS-1003-N combines 10-zone thermal precision with nitrogen atmosphere soldering — the most popular nitrogen reflow oven in the S&M lineup for mid-to-high volume lead-free SMT production. Its 20 independently controlled heating zones (10 top + 10 bottom), external water-cooled chiller, and adjustable O2 levels (300–1000 ppm) make it the ideal balance of performance, N2 efficiency, and production throughput for EMS factories running mixed product types.

Full Technical Specifications
| Parameter | Specification |
| Model | DS-1003-N |
| Heating Zones | 10 (top) + 10 (bottom) = 20 zones |
| Cooling Zones | External chiller cooling (water-cooled) |
| Machine Dimensions | L6567 × W1650 × H1520 mm |
| Weight | 2900 kg |
| Total Power | 95 KW |
| Working Power | 15 KW |
| Temperature Range | 50–350°C |
| Temperature Uniformity | ±1°C |
| PCB Width | 50–400 mm (adjustable) |
| Conveyor Speed | 400–2000 mm/min |
| Nitrogen Consumption | 30–35 m³/h |
| Oxygen Level | 300–1000 ppm (adjustable) |
| Atmosphere | Nitrogen (N2) |
Who Should Choose This Model?
The DS-1003-N is the most popular nitrogen reflow oven in the S&M range — chosen by EMS factories and contract manufacturers running mid-to-high volume lead-free SMT production with mixed product types. It offers the best balance of zone count, nitrogen efficiency, and machine footprint for most nitrogen-atmosphere production lines.
- Target industries: Telecommunications, industrial electronics, automotive suppliers, and EMS factories producing mixed-product assemblies where lead-free alloys (SAC305, SAC405) and inert atmosphere are required.
- Fine-pitch and BGA production: The combination of 20 heating zones and nitrogen atmosphere ensures precise temperature control and oxidation-free reflow for QFNs, CSPs, and ball grid arrays.
- vs. N2 8-Zone DS-0802-N: Two additional heating zones (20 vs. 16 total) provide better thermal profile control through the soak and reflow stages. N2 consumption is moderately higher (30–35 vs. 25–30 m³/h), but the thermal precision gain is significant for complex boards.
- vs. N2 12-Zone DS-1204-N: More compact machine (L6567 vs. L7735 mm), lower N2 consumption (30–35 vs. 35–40 m³/h), and lower capital cost. Sufficient for the vast majority of nitrogen-atmosphere SMT assemblies.
